[ PROMPT_NODE_26000 ]
linear
[ SKILL_DOCUMENTATION ]
# Linear
## 概述
此技能为在 Linear 中管理议题、项目和团队工作流提供了结构化的工作流。它确保与 Linear MCP 服务器的持续集成,该服务器为议题、项目、文档和团队协作提供自然语言项目管理功能。
## 前提条件
- 必须连接 Linear MCP 服务器并可通过 OAuth 访问
- 确认对相关 Linear 工作区、团队和项目的访问权限
## 必需的工作流
**按顺序执行以下步骤。不要跳过步骤。**
### 第 0 步:设置 Linear MCP(如果尚未配置)
如果任何 MCP 调用因 Linear MCP 未连接而失败,请暂停并进行设置:
1. 添加 Linear MCP:
- `codex mcp add linear --url https://mcp.linear.app/mcp`
2. 启用远程 MCP 客户端:
- 在 `config.toml` 中设置 `[features] rmcp_client = true` **或** 运行 `codex --enable rmcp_client`
3. 使用 OAuth 登录:
- `codex mcp login linear`
登录成功后,用户必须重启 codex。你应该完成你的回答,并告知用户,以便他们重启后可以继续第 1 步。
**Windows/WSL 注意事项:** 如果在 Windows 上看到连接错误,请尝试配置 Linear MCP 以通过 WSL 运行:
{"mcpServers": {"linear": {"command": "wsl", "args": ["npx", "-y", "mcp-remote", "https://mcp.linear.app/sse", "--transport", "sse-only"]}}}
### 第 1 步
澄清用户的目标和范围(例如:议题分类、冲刺规划、文档审计、工作负载平衡)。根据需要确认团队/项目、优先级、标签、周期和截止日期。
### 第 2 步
选择合适的工作流(参见下方的“实用工作流”)并确定你需要的 Linear MCP 工具。在调用工具之前,确认所需的标识符(议题 ID、项目 ID、团队键)。
### 第 3 步
按逻辑批次执行 Linear MCP 工具调用:
- 先读取(列出/获取/搜索)以建立上下文。
- 接着创建或更新(议题、项目、标签、评论),并包含所有必需字段。
- 对于批量操作,在应用更改之前解释分组逻辑。
### 第 4 步
总结结果,指出剩余的差距或阻碍,并提出后续行动(额外议题、标签更改、分配或后续评论)。
## 可用工具
议题管理:`list_issues`, `get_issue`, `create_issue`, `update_issue`, `list_my_issues`, `list_issue_statuses`, `list_issue_labels`, `create_issue_label`
项目与团队:`list_projects`, `get_project`, `create_project`, `update_project`, `list_teams`, `get_team`, `list_users`